Topic: Microsoft violating the GPL . . . again?  (Read 1593 times)

0 Members and 1 Guest are viewing this topic.

Offline Nemesis

  • Captain Kayn
  • Global Moderator
  • Commodore
  • *
  • Posts: 13080
Microsoft violating the GPL . . . again?
« on: November 11, 2009, 02:09:16 am »
Link to full article

Last week, Within Windows noted something suspicious in regards to Microsoft's use of the GNU's General Public License (GPL): "While poking through the UDF-related internals of the Windows 7 USB/DVD Download Tool, I had a weird feeling there was just wayyyyyyyyy too much code in there for such a simple tool. A simple search of some method names and properties, gleaned from Reflector's output, revealed the source code was obviously lifted from the CodePlex-hosted (yikes) GPLv2-licensed ImageMaster project. (The author of the code was not contacted by Microsoft.)"

Redmond remained quiet until yesterday, when the company pulled the tool in question from its servers.

Pulling the utility until they can review the code and trace its origins is the right thing to do. 
Do unto others as Frey has done unto you.
Seti Team    Free Software
I believe truth and principle do matter. If you have to sacrifice them to get the results you want, then the results aren't worth it.
 FoaS_XC : "Take great pains to distinguish a criticism vs. an attack. A person reading a post should never be able to confuse the two."

Offline Capt. Mike

  • Live from Granpa's Grotto
  • Captain
  • *
  • Posts: 6616
  • Gender: Male
Re: Microsoft violating the GPL . . . again?
« Reply #1 on: November 11, 2009, 06:52:48 am »
Reviewing the code and sources prior to posting it would have been the ethical thing to do.

Summum ius summa iniuria.

The more law, the less justice.

Cicero, De Officiis, I, 33

"It doesn't, and you can't, I won't, and it don't
it hasn't, it isn't, it even ain't, and it shouldn't
it couldn't"
FZ, 1974

My chops were not as fast...[but] I just leaned more on what was in my mind than what was in my chops.  I learned a long time ago that one note can go a long way if it's the right one, and it will probably whip the guy with twenty notes.
 --Les Paul

Offline Nemesis

  • Captain Kayn
  • Global Moderator
  • Commodore
  • *
  • Posts: 13080
Re: Microsoft violating the GPL . . . again?
« Reply #2 on: November 13, 2009, 10:21:02 pm »
Reviewing the code and sources prior to posting it would have been the ethical thing to do.


How much good will that be if  you can't trust your programmers?

Link to full article

On Friday, the company said it will release the ImageMaster USB/DVD source code and binaries under GPLv2 next, following an internal investigation into the matter that found it had indeed violated the license.

It appears to be an admission of violating the GPL.
Do unto others as Frey has done unto you.
Seti Team    Free Software
I believe truth and principle do matter. If you have to sacrifice them to get the results you want, then the results aren't worth it.
 FoaS_XC : "Take great pains to distinguish a criticism vs. an attack. A person reading a post should never be able to confuse the two."

Offline Nemesis

  • Captain Kayn
  • Global Moderator
  • Commodore
  • *
  • Posts: 13080
Re: Microsoft violating the GPL . . . again?
« Reply #3 on: November 13, 2009, 10:33:23 pm »
Link to full article

"After looking at the code in question, we are now able to confirm this was indeed the case, although it was not intentional on our part," Microsoft's Peter Galli said in a blog posting. "While we had contracted with a third party to create the tool, we share responsibility as we did not catch it as part of our code review process. We have furthermore conducted a review of other code provided through the Microsoft Store and this was the only incident of this sort we could find.

The blame is laid on an unidentified 3rd party.  Don't they write any code themselves anymore?
Do unto others as Frey has done unto you.
Seti Team    Free Software
I believe truth and principle do matter. If you have to sacrifice them to get the results you want, then the results aren't worth it.
 FoaS_XC : "Take great pains to distinguish a criticism vs. an attack. A person reading a post should never be able to confuse the two."